Australian world boxing champion Skye Nicolson scored a huge victory over Sabrina Perez on Saturday evening, but it was overshadowed by the shocking death of her opponent’s trainer and husband, Diego Arrua.
Arrua was ringside for his partner’s interim WBC featherweight title fight before suffering a fatal heart attack in Perez’s corner.
His collapse occurred between the ninth and tenth rounds of the fight and unfortunately he was unable to recover.
The tragic news was confirmed by WBC President Mauricio Sulaiman on social media, announcing that Arrua had passed away in Tijuana.
“It is with deep sadness that we learned of the sudden death of Argentine coach Diego Arua, who suffered a devastating heart attack during the Sabrina Pérez fight in Tijuana,” Sulaiman wrote.

“The medical services did everything possible and he died at the QDEP General Hospital.”
Perez ultimately lost the fight via a unanimous points decision, but was not in the ring when the result was announced.
A devastated Nicolson took to social media after the fight to express her condolences.
“Today I leave Tijuana with a heavy heart,” she wrote on X.
“All my thoughts and prayers are with Sabrina Pérez and her family during this incredibly painful and terrible time.
“My heart is broken for this warrior and I can’t even imagine what she’s going through.”
Nicolson’s manager Paui Ready also took to social media, writing on Instagram: “The victory is overshadowed by the tragic death of Team Perez coach Diego (Arrua) during the fight.”
“Our wishes and prayers are with them and their family.”

Matchroom Boxing also expressed its “thoughts and condolences” to Perez.
“RIP Diego,” they wrote on X. “Our thoughts and condolences are with Sabrina Perez and her loved ones.”
The fight was broadcast on DAZN and was part of the Matchroom Boxing Show at the Auditorio Municipal Fausto Gutierrez in Tijuana.
Nicolson, who is undefeated as a professional, will now await a showdown with the great Amanda Serrano.
